THE world's largest Philippine-built catamaran, Express 5, has embarked on its maiden voyage from Cebu, Philippines to Ronne, Denmark, the Department of Foreign Affairs (DFA) said.
With a capacity for 1,610 passengers and around 450 cars, Express 5 "is a remarkable feat of engineering," the DFA said on Twitter on Monday.
